  • Proper Brushing Technique: Your brush should be tilted at a 45-degree angle when you are brushing against the gumline. You need to brush the chewing surface, the outside, and the inside of each tooth, using short back and forth strokes while doing so. Dentists also advise brushing your tongue gently to remove bacteria on the surface.

  • dentistryProper Flossing Technique: While brushing can be effective in cleaning the surface of your teeth, food particles can get lodged between them and cannot be removed by brushing alone. Make sure you floss at least once a day before brushing your teeth. When doing so, gently follow the curve of your teeth, making sure you go beneath the gumline.

  • Proper Use of Mouthwash: When using mouthwash, be sure to stick to the correct amount each time. If you can, use a mouthwash dispenser. Read the instructions carefully, as some brands require their products to be diluted in water first. Remember, using mouthwash is not a replacement for brushing your teeth.
